A compound formed by element A and B crystallize in the cubic structure where A atoms are at the corners of a cube and B atoms are at the centre of the body. The formula of the compounds is

A

AB

B

`AB_(2)`

C

`A_(2)B_(3)`

D

`AB_(3)`

Text Solution

AI Generated Solution

The correct Answer is:
To determine the formula of the compound formed by elements A and B, we need to analyze the arrangement of atoms in the cubic structure described in the question. ### Step-by-Step Solution: 1. **Identify the positions of A and B:** - A atoms are located at the corners of the cube. - B atoms are located at the center of the body of the cube. 2. **Count the number of A atoms:** - A cube has 8 corners. - Each corner atom contributes \( \frac{1}{8} \) of an atom to the unit cell because it is shared among 8 adjacent cubes. - Therefore, the total contribution of A atoms is: \[ \text{Total A atoms} = 8 \times \frac{1}{8} = 1 \] 3. **Count the number of B atoms:** - There is 1 body-centered atom (B) in the cube. - The contribution of the body-centered atom is 1 because it belongs entirely to that cube. - Therefore, the total contribution of B atoms is: \[ \text{Total B atoms} = 1 \] 4. **Determine the empirical formula:** - From the contributions calculated, we have 1 A atom and 1 B atom in the unit cell. - Thus, the formula of the compound is: \[ \text{Formula} = AB \] ### Final Answer: The formula of the compound is \( AB \). ---
